Family name origins & meanings

  • Probably an altered spelling of German Rummler or Rümmler, a nickname for a disruptive or noisy person, from an agent derivative of Middle High German rummeln, rumpeln ‘to move impetuously’, ‘to make a noise’, or occasionally from a short form of a personal name formed with Old High German hrōd ‘renown’.
